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8387574 9336050 5665323697 404
1857233216 83263411715
1857233216 83263411715
6618 001 6310463 72399 1927519
All about undefined
Interested in learning more?
1857233216 83263411715
6618 001 6310463 72399 1927519
See more
7410 36033 9089800095
2664457420 180 299288541 20772
See more
8098 841842190
8885 10 0786845801 71
See more